How Many SIMs On Your Name?
If you want to check how my SIMS are on your name?
- Go to the Sanchar Saathi Govt website,
- scroll down and click on Know your mobile connection.
- Now enter your mobile number and captcha,
- enter the OTP received on mobile, and login.
Now you can see all the connections and issues on your Aadhaar, which is registered with your number. If you think any number is not yours, click on not my number and report, and if you don’t need a specific number, then click on not required and processed.
MNP
Mobile number portability makes it harder to prevent SIM Swap fraud. If your SIM got damaged or stolen, you can’t get or apply for a new SIM card up to 7 Days, Also, if you get sim through swap, you have to wait for 7 days period to port. Before, you could easily apply on the same or next day. This will end the SIM swap scam.

SIM Verification
If you are buying a New SIM card, the process of verification will become stronger, like postpaid, to prevent SIM fraud. You have to give strong proof of identification with biometric verification.
Caller Name On Display
TRAI also recommends showing the official Aadhaar name to an unknown caller to prevent scams. If anybody calls you, you can see their real name. But this is only a recommendation; it may or not apply.
Charges On Dual SIM?
Some reports went viral some days ago saying that If you have 2 or more SIMS, you have to pay extra charges or a fine for that, but TRAI rejected these reports, so you can use a dual SIM without charges. This was misinformation.
